Mountain biking around Conversano offers diverse terrain across the Southern Murge hills, approximately 200 meters above sea level. The landscape features a network of karstic lakes, including Sassano and Chienna, and the Monsignore Ravine Nature Reserve with its karst terrain and seasonal lakes. The surrounding Mediterranean countryside is characterized by olive groves, vineyards, cherry orchards, and numerous dirt roads, providing varied surfaces for cycling.

Frequently Asked Questions

What types of mountain bike trails can I expect around Conversano?

Conversano offers a diverse range of mountain bike trails, from easy to challenging. You'll find routes weaving through the rolling Southern Murge hills, past karstic lakes, and across the Mediterranean countryside. The terrain includes a mix of dirt roads, unpaved segments, and paths through olive groves, vineyards, and cherry orchards.

Are there mountain bike trails suitable for beginners or families in Conversano?

Yes, Conversano has several easy mountain bike routes perfect for beginners and families. For example, the Church of San Lorenzo – Castiglione Tower loop from Conversano is an easy 18.7-mile (30.0 km) trail that passes by historical landmarks and is suitable for a more relaxed ride.

What are the best times of year for mountain biking in Conversano?

The mild climate of Conversano makes mountain biking enjoyable for much of the year. The months of April to June and September to October are particularly ideal, offering pleasant temperatures and fewer crowds. The almond trees are also beautiful when in bloom in March.

Are there any circular mountain bike routes around Conversano?

Many of the mountain bike routes around Conversano are circular, allowing you to start and end in the same location. A notable example is the Annunziata Trail – Singletrack Lago di Chienna loop from Conversano, which takes you through the scenic karstic lakes region.

What natural attractions can I see while mountain biking in Conversano?

The region is rich in natural beauty. You can explore the natural reserve of six karstic lakes, including Sassano and Chienna, which are vital for local wildlife. The Monsignore Ravine Nature Reserve also offers stunning karst terrain, seasonal lakes, and ancient dry-stone dwellings. You'll also ride through extensive olive groves, vineyards, and cherry orchards.

What historical landmarks can I discover on the trails?

Mountain biking in Conversano often combines scenic beauty with historical exploration. Routes can take you past sites like the ancient medieval fortification of Torre di Castiglione, near Lake Castiglione, and the 18th-century hunting estate of Castello di Marchione. The Church of San Lorenzo – Castiglione Tower loop from Conversano is one such route that includes historical points of interest.

Are there any caves or unique geological features nearby that I can visit?

Yes, the area around Conversano is known for its karst landscape and caves. You can visit the famous Castellana Caves, a significant natural monument. Other notable features include the Lama Monachile and Chiangella Cave, and the Ardito Cave.

Are there any long-distance mountain bike routes in the Conversano area?

While many routes are designed for day trips, some trails offer longer distances. For instance, the Annunziata Trail – Singletrack Lago di Chienna loop from Conversano covers over 31 miles (50 km), providing a more extended ride through the region's characteristic landscapes.

Can I find unpaved cycling routes in Conversano?

Absolutely. The mountain biking experience in Conversano is largely defined by its network of unpaved dirt roads and trails. These routes wind through cultivated fields, olive groves, and natural reserves, offering an authentic off-road experience away from paved surfaces.
